[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: [win-pv-devel] Request to add back support for VS2012



> -----Original Message-----
> From: Andreas Kinzler [mailto:hfp@xxxxxxxxx]
> Sent: 23 April 2019 10:45
> To: Paul Durrant <Paul.Durrant@xxxxxxxxxx>; win-pv-devel@xxxxxxxxxxxxxxxxxxxx
> Subject: Re: [win-pv-devel] Request to add back support for VS2012
> 
> Hello Paul,
> 
> VS 2015 added the new compiler optimizer in Update 3 so I would also
> consider it buggy. VS2013 should be safe too but AFAIK VS2013 was never
> as widely used as VS2012 - that is why I would recommend to stay with
> VS2012.
> 
> https://devblogs.microsoft.com/cppblog/compiler-improvements-in-vs-2015-update-3-rc/
> 

The problem with VS2012 is that there was no free SKU that could be used for 
driver dev. VS2013 has also gone out of support (on 09/04/2019). Both vs2012 
and vs2013 scripts are still there in staging-8.2 and I have no intention to 
remove them from there, but I'd really rather not have them in master as 
maintaining multiple sets of vcxproj files is annoying and dealing with both 
2015 and 2017 is bad enough.

  Paul

> Regards Andreas
> 
> On 23.04.2019 10:14, Paul Durrant wrote:
> >> -----Original Message-----
> >> From: win-pv-devel [mailto:win-pv-devel-bounces@xxxxxxxxxxxxxxxxxxxx] On 
> >> Behalf Of Andreas Kinzler
> >> Sent: 19 April 2019 11:52
> >> To: win-pv-devel@xxxxxxxxxxxxxxxxxxxx
> >> Subject: [win-pv-devel] Request to add back support for VS2012
> >>
> >> Hallo Paul + Owen,
> >>
> >> please add back support for VS2012. If you google for "visual studio
> >> 2017 code generation bug" you'll find an overwhelming number of reports
> >> that talk about severe code generation (invalid code) problems. This is
> >> due to a new optimizer (see
> >> https://devblogs.microsoft.com/cppblog/author/gratilupms/). VS2012 has
> >> the old mature compiler.
> > But AFAIK it is well out of support. Does VS2015 not work for you?
> >
> >    Paul
> >
> >> You can also take a look at the release notes of VS2017 and you'll find
> >> a lot of code generation bugs listed there too.
> >>
> >> Regards Andreas
_______________________________________________
win-pv-devel mailing list
win-pv-devel@xxxxxxxxxxxxxxxxxxxx
https://lists.xenproject.org/mailman/listinfo/win-pv-devel

 


Rackspace

Lists.xenproject.org is hosted with RackSpace, monitoring our
servers 24x7x365 and backed by RackSpace's Fanatical Support®.